QUARRY AND QUARRYING
Quarry
and quarrying, open excavation from which any useful stone is extracted
for building and engineering purpose and the operations required to
obtain rock in useful form from a quarry. The two principal branches of
the industry are the so-called dimension-stone and crushed stone
quarrying. In the firms, blocks of stones such as marble, are extracted
in different shapes and sizes for different purposes. In the

ABSRACT - [ Total Page(s): 1 ]This project is carried out to know the effects of salt water on concrete. Salt water has salinity of about 3.5%. in that, about 78% is sodium chloride and 15% is chloride and sulphate of magnesium.
